VS中的配置管理器


一.    活動解決方案配置

 

有Debug和Release兩個基本選項。

Debug:稱為 調試版本,它包含調試信息,且不做任何優化,便於程序員調試;

Release:稱為 發布版本,它往往是進行了各種優化,使得程序在代碼大小和運行速度上都是最優的,以便用戶能很好地使用;

 

二.    活動解決方案平台

 

有AnyCpu、X86、X64、MixPlatforms四個基本選項。

AnyCpu:(默認值)生成平台無關的程序集;       

X86:生成特定於32位Intel x86兼容處理器平台的代碼;

X64:生成特定於x86處理器架構的64位本地程序的代碼;

MixedPlatforms:將程序集編譯為可在對應的平台上運行(c#、VB.NET對應CLR,C++對應Win32)

【注】:  雖然anycpu與平台無關,但是當用anycpu編譯的程序集在64位系統上運行時,是以64位運行的,此時程序集需要調用32位的dll,則會出錯。所以,當程序集需要在64位機器上使用32位的dll,則應該選擇x86,而不anycpu


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M